I Should Have Had A Back-Up Plan

Once again I went to a free screening of the newest Jennifer Lopez romantic comedy The Back-Up. OMG this film is shit, even for a romantic comedy. About 95% of romantic comedies are very sub par and predictable. Of course they have to be predictable to a certain point. The main things that matter in this kind of film is the chemistry between the main leads. If the two leads have real strong chemistry they can make people care about the film. Also if it has some good jokes then it can be a good time. Films like Definitely, Maybe and When Harry Met Sally are good examples. Back-Up is the worst movie I have seen all year and a very bad romantic comedy.
